At Cornell
Kerner earned second-team USAG All-America accolades on vault as a sophomore in 2012 after scoring a career-best 9.725. A two-year starter on vault, she also jumped into the lineup on bars as a sophomore and junior. Due to injuries, Kerner couldn't compete on vault in 2013, but still contributed with a solid season on bars. She scored a career-high at the Southern Connecticut quad meet. She twice scored career highs of 9.650 on bars in 2012, including at the ECAC championships, and scored a career-best 9.450 on floor against Penn and Brockport. Kerner was a starter on vault as a freshman in 2011, posting her highest score in her collegiate debut at the George Washington Invitational with a 9.525.Â
Prior to Cornell
Kerner was a four-year Level 10 state competitor and a three-year Level 10 regional competitor for Aerials Gymnastics. She was team captain in her final two seasons. Kerner attended Vacaville HS.
